01/15/2013 ROBERT SHERRY PLUMBING-COMMERCIAL REVIEW Denied 1. Clarify the basis for the water fixture unit and the water demand calculations; the data doesn't correspond to the referenced IPC tables and code sections.
2. Show the location and number of the proposed hose bibbs. Reference: Section 106.3.1, IPC 2006.
3. Provide tempered water for the lavatories using approved devices conforming to ASSE 1070. Reference: Section 416.5, IPC 2006.
4. Provide pressure-absorbing devices for the water connections to appliances equipped with quick-acting or solenoid valves (e.g. flush valves). Reference: Section 604.9, IPC 2006.
5. Provide a cleanout at the junction of the building drain and the building sewer. Reference: Section 708.3.5, IPC 2006.
6. Provide roof drainage calculations and plans (noted by keynote #3 on sheet AR102). Reference: Sections 1101, 1106 and 1107, IPC 2006.
01/15/2013 ROBERT SHERRY MECHANICAL-COMMERCIAL REVIEW Denied 1. Provide energy code compliance calculations for the building envelope; use the climate zone for Pima County < 4,000 feet. Provide sufficient detail on the drawings to evaluate the energy compliance of the building envelope. The information on the drawing shall, as a minimum, include U-factors of the envelope systems and fenestration components, along with the R-values of the insulation and the SHGC for the fenestration. Reference: Sections 101.4 and 104.2, International Energy Conservation Code 2006.
2. Provide structural details to show how the fan coil unit is to be connected to the building structure. Reference: Section 302.1, IMC 2006.
3. Revise the sequence of operation for the restroom exhaust fans so that all of the air supplied to the restrooms will be exhausted (e.g. supply air introduced into the restroom when unoccupied shall be exhausted). Reference: Section 403.2.1 (4), IMC 2006.
4. The area above the hung ceiling appears to be a return air plenum; positively pressurized exhaust ducts may not pass through a plenum. Reference: Section 601.4, IMC 2006.
5. Duct smoke detectors shall be connected to the building fire alarm system. Reference: Section 606.4.1, IMC 2006.
01/15/2013 ROBERT SHERRY WATER REVIEW Denied Verify the water demand that will be seen by the proposed 2" water meter. Tucson Water limits 2" meters to a maximum flow of 120 GPM, not the 127 GPM presented in the water calculations.
